Subject: Second-source hunt update

Hi all,

Quick note from finance: we've shortlisted three candidate suppliers for the Kelvane housings after Dorrit Fabrication's price hike. Margins look workable on two of them, pending audits next month. Ama will circulate the cost comparison Friday. Before that goes out, please review the note below.

confidential, kahog-bawif: The northern region missed its Pramir quota by 20.0 percent last quarter. Casaxek Freight plans to lower the Fraion list price by 41.5 percent in December. The finance team signed off on a budget of $236.4 million for Project Druius. The renewal with Fenysix Partners closes at $91.3 million a year, 2.1 percent below the last contract.

## Env vars: Quillbus compactor

Security review scope: the Quillbus log compaction worker. All config via environment; no files on disk. Variables control segment size, retention, and vault access. Only one value is secret — the credential the compactor uses to read the broker's internal admin API. It is set in compactor.env as follows:

sealed setting: LEDGER_TOKEN20=6148d35bbb480b0ab79e

To: Dispatch Desk
Subject: Spare parts run — Kestrel Ridge relay site

Records team, please log the following: three hydraulic seals, one replacement fan assembly, and two control boards are going out tomorrow to the Kestrel Ridge site via Moorland Express. All items are serialised on the attached sheet, so match each against the manifest at load-out. The courier exchange at the site gate follows the instruction below.

dispatch memo: the istwyn norwyn courier leaves the lamael kaswyn briwyn tamix jorael gorix zoreth holir ledger at gate 3079 under passcode 677723

Subject: DR drill Thursday — pagination service affected

Team, this Thursday we run the quarterly disaster-recovery drill for the Lanternfish public REST API. The pagination layer (cursor tokens, page-size caps) will fail over to the Brackwell standby cluster around 10:00. Expect cursor invalidation for in-flight requests; clients should retry from page one. If the standby vault prompts during failover, use the recovery passphrase noted here.

strongbox words: lamys-novix-oliael-lamys-frawyn-eliath-kasath-pelael-norwyn-novix-casdor-belix-kasvan-julath